The Steglitz-Zehlendorf district office in Berlin in Germany from Europe region had released this tender for Object planning for demolition and new building gymnasium m hlenstr 70 On the grounds of M hlenstra e 70 there is a gymnastics hall a roller skate railway and a sports field The gymnastics hall in M hlenstrasse serves to use the public The existing buildings available at the location no longer meet today s requirements and are consumed The sports facility has been used regularly by the general public on weekdays for decades Partly also for the club playing game at the weekend This sports facility in the Lankwitz district is an important part of school leisure senior citizens kindergarten and club sports and must therefore be preserved in its existing form It is not planned to expand the existing sports offer The gymnasium on the property is dilapidated and is therefore to be demolished A replacement building is built in the same place but the base area increases due to the usage requirements compared to the old stock The gymnastics hall is approximately leveling with the adjacent sports field The single -storey barrier -free building is designed in such a way that it appears in the park landscape as small as possible The orientation takes place in such a way that the access to the building is turned away from the residential development in order to keep the noise emissions on the neighboring development as low as possible The opening of the hall and all changing rooms takes place via the main entrance from the southeast Another access is planned in the direction of the sports field From here a changing tract with two cabins is accessible for separate use for outdoor sports from the outside The gymnastics hall is used for school leisure senior citizens kindergarten and club sports Gymnastics are planned in the broadest sense to use the hall ball sports are not intended The use results from a clear room height of the hall of 5 00 m To the hall a equipment room connects which is separated from the hall with a swing gate The space for the outdoor sports devices has external access as well as the technology rooms The operation of the hall is discontinued for the time of the work The aim of the planning is to adapt the existing design planning from 2015 as the basis for the next performance phases if necessary to adapt to current standards and continue with LP 4-9 A suitable planning office is being sought for planning and new construction of a high -gymnasium in M hlenstra e 70 12249 Berlin The exact scope of services can be found in the project information attached as an investment such as a precise project description design plans reports and preliminary examinations with tender notice no. 219HV25 published on 02 Oct 2025.
